Transaction 5147643484c65236616286e8c19711efb8605c30cebcca302e5b874d82967c5a

1 Input
2 Outputs
  • 5147643484c65236616286e8c19711efb8605c30cebcca302e5b874d82967c5a:0
  • value  99898060
    address  3PKTFYiPMi3RaGsdGG4k3vbunyPKEfUWdC
  • 5147643484c65236616286e8c19711efb8605c30cebcca302e5b874d82967c5a:1
  • value  677257284
    address  18qrtnRyKyMYh6LQ9CFwTwcpVRfrKGisxu